And it isn't a total victory for Apple, as the judge's order represents a crack in the walled garden that is its multibillion-dollar app ecosystem. The decision also comes at a time when both Europe and the US are scrutinizing the power of Apple, Google and other tech giants. The fight isn't simply a battle between two tech giants - it's a tussle over principle and just how much control a tech company has over the products that are sold on its platform. It's not seeking money from either company, just that they repeal what Epic considers the companies' monopolistic practices. Epic countered by filing lawsuits against both companies. It immediately drew the attention of gamers, consumers and the tech world, since Fortnite had been downloaded over 250 million times on iOS alone. This fight, which also includes Google in a separate lawsuit, began in August 2020 when Fortnite was kicked off both the App Store and the Google Play Store after attempting to bypass the 30% fee Apple and Google charge developers. The judge dismissed most of the claims against Apple, although she forced the company to allow developers to inform users of alternative ways to pay within apps. A year-long battle between Apple and Fortnite publisher Epic over how the App Store operates finally came to a head after a federal judge issued a ruling (see below) that largely sided with iPhone maker.
